首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

函数mnist.train.next_batch()在训练数据集中的用途是什么?

函数mnist.train.next_batch()在训练数据集中的用途是从MNIST数据集中获取下一个批次的训练样本和标签。MNIST是一个常用的手写数字识别数据集,包含了大量的手写数字图片和对应的标签。在机器学习中,训练数据集通常被分成多个批次进行训练,每个批次包含一定数量的样本和对应的标签。

通过调用mnist.train.next_batch()函数,可以方便地从训练数据集中获取下一个批次的样本和标签,用于模型的训练过程。这个函数可以帮助开发者在训练过程中逐步提供数据,避免一次性加载整个数据集导致内存不足或训练速度过慢的问题。

使用mnist.train.next_batch()函数可以实现批量梯度下降(Batch Gradient Descent)的训练方式,即每次迭代更新模型参数时,使用一个批次的样本和标签进行计算和优化。这种方式可以加快训练速度,并且在一定程度上提高模型的泛化能力。

推荐的腾讯云相关产品是腾讯云机器学习平台(https://cloud.tencent.com/product/tensorflow),该平台提供了丰富的机器学习和深度学习工具,包括TensorFlow等开源框架的支持,可以帮助开发者更便捷地进行模型训练和部署。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分31秒

基于GAZEBO 3D动态模拟器下的无人机强化学习

8分0秒

云上的Python之VScode远程调试、绘图及数据分析

1.7K
6分13秒

人工智能之基于深度强化学习算法玩转斗地主2

2分55秒

中国数据库的前世今生引发的思考

6分33秒

048.go的空接口

7分31秒

人工智能强化学习玩转贪吃蛇

4分41秒

076.slices库求最大值Max

18分41秒

041.go的结构体的json序列化

2分29秒

基于实时模型强化学习的无人机自主导航

1分30秒

华汇数据信创适配平台与中标麒麟系统通过兼容互认证

1分23秒

3403+2110方案全黑场景测试_最低照度无限接近于0_20230731

2时1分

平台月活4亿,用户总量超10亿:多个爆款小游戏背后的技术本质是什么?

领券